Running for the prize

Running for the prize.
2 cor 9:24-27
Paul wrote to the corinthians Encouraging them to apply the same zeal and determination to their Christian lives as they did to their athletics. Very carnal.

1. Paul spaeks of the throphy 24&25b
In the isthmian game the winner recieved a crown evergreen needles.
Beautiful symbolic but withers
Men sacrifice the worthless trophies of athletic ompetition
Prepare, exercise diet abstain from any semblance of a normal life, for what. A Medal?

All the sacrifice and dedication for a corruptible prize a worthless relic.
The prize of Jesus Christ is better than all trophies and medals the workd can give.
"But we do it to get a crown that will last forever. "
The prize in the Christian race is an incorruptible prize It is of infinite value and everlasting worth
This prize is valuable because of the one who gave it. -Jesus
The greatest prize ever, trophy the utmost crown is given by King of kings and the Lord of lords, Jesus Christ.
It is given as his expression of satisfaction nd approval of those who hace run the race done their best for the lord.
